Average Special Education Teachers, Kindergarten and Elementary School Salary in Southern South Carolina nonmetropolitan area

The average salary for a Special Education Teachers, Kindergarten and Elementary School in Southern South Carolina nonmetropolitan area is $59,260. This compensation is in line with national standards, reflecting a balanced and stable local job market. Notably, Southern South Carolina nonmetropolitan area is a key hub for this profession, with a job concentration 1.31x higher than average.

How much does a Special Education Teachers, Kindergarten and Elementary School make in Southern South Carolina nonmetropolitan area?

The median annual salary for a Special Education Teachers, Kindergarten and Elementary School in Southern South Carolina nonmetropolitan area is $59,260. This typically ranges from $45,870 for entry-level positions to $72,060 for top-level roles.

How does the salary compare to the national average?

The average salary for this role in Southern South Carolina nonmetropolitan area is 3.9% lower than the national median of $61,640.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 110 employees in the Southern South Carolina nonmetropolitan area area with a job density of 1.966 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
